Update for anyone interested - DHL just pinged me to make payment for import duties on my package from Impex - Was $85.42 for a package with a declared value of $453.66 (roughly 19% import duty)

All things considered - Parts were $453.66 in JPY, equated to $459.50 USD after credit card exchange rate - Shipping was $125 in JPY, equated to $131.51 USD after credit card exchange rate - Import duties were $85.42 (assuming no exchange rate increase for this since transaction was thru DHL?)

Total $676.43 for 2 front & 2 rear globes + a rear wiper arm - YMMV
